Hans Goudey 9ce950daab Cleanup: Move geometry component implementations to separate files
Currently the implementations specific to each geometry type are in
the same file. This makes it difficult to tell which code is generic
for all component types and which is specific to a certain type.
The two files, `attribute_access.cc`, and `geometry_set.cc` are
also getting quite long.

This commit splits up the implementation for every geometry component,
and adds an internal header file for the common parts of the attribute
access code. This was discussed with Jacques Lucke.

#include "DNA_volume_types.h"
#include "BKE_geometry_set.hh"
#include "BKE_lib_id.h"
#include "BKE_volume.h"
/* -------------------------------------------------------------------- */
/** \name Geometry Component Implementation
* \{ */
VolumeComponent::VolumeComponent() : GeometryComponent(GeometryComponentType::Volume)
{
}
VolumeComponent::~VolumeComponent()
{
this->clear();
}
GeometryComponent *VolumeComponent::copy() const
{
VolumeComponent *new_component = new VolumeComponent();
if (volume_ != nullptr) {
new_component->volume_ = BKE_volume_copy_for_eval(volume_, false);
new_component->ownership_ = GeometryOwnershipType::Owned;
}
return new_component;
}
void VolumeComponent::clear()
{
BLI_assert(this->is_mutable());
if (volume_ != nullptr) {
if (ownership_ == GeometryOwnershipType::Owned) {
BKE_id_free(nullptr, volume_);
}
volume_ = nullptr;
}
}
bool VolumeComponent::has_volume() const
{
return volume_ != nullptr;
}
/* Clear the component and replace it with the new volume. */
void VolumeComponent::replace(Volume *volume, GeometryOwnershipType ownership)
{
BLI_assert(this->is_mutable());
this->clear();
volume_ = volume;
ownership_ = ownership;
}
/* Return the volume and clear the component. The caller takes over responsibility for freeing the
* volume (if the component was responsible before). */
Volume *VolumeComponent::release()
{
BLI_assert(this->is_mutable());
Volume *volume = volume_;
volume_ = nullptr;
return volume;
}
/* Get the volume from this component. This method can be used by multiple threads at the same
* time. Therefore, the returned volume should not be modified. No ownership is transferred. */
const Volume *VolumeComponent::get_for_read() const
{
return volume_;
}
/* Get the volume from this component. This method can only be used when the component is mutable,
* i.e. it is not shared. The returned volume can be modified. No ownership is transferred. */
Volume *VolumeComponent::get_for_write()
{
BLI_assert(this->is_mutable());
if (ownership_ == GeometryOwnershipType::ReadOnly) {
volume_ = BKE_volume_copy_for_eval(volume_, false);
ownership_ = GeometryOwnershipType::Owned;
}
return volume_;
}
/** \} */
